THoughts
a Mermaid Written by:
Susan M. Webber
I’m just a mermaid But I can’t swim
I’ m beautiful but
I have no fins.
I wish they were long And colorful, like art Yes, I’m just a mermaid... A mermaid at heart. My hair is long and shiny My body is slim....
My eyes are all-seeing and I’m loved by so many. I’ve been around
Years and years a-plenty.
I adore the wonderful calm blue sea;
The crabs, the seahorses, and starfish all around me. Yes...I’m a mermaid but
I can’t swim
I’m lovely.....an angel...but I can’t swim
I’m gorgeous but have no fins.
The beach calls to me
As the waves whisper by
I rest on the shore
And watch the boats sail by.
My thoughts travel
To that place underneath
Where mermaids go to splash and sleep.
Yes, I’m a mermaid
But I won’t swim
I’m happy that I have no fins.
My heart belongs
To those up here
God made me
To take care of them.
Yes...I’m a mermaid
A mermaid at heart.
